I had this issue, it was my battery. Get your battery tested fully, if you do not have a healthy battery, the X will stop using the angel eyes when you unlock as it uses battery which it looks to save being in a degraded state.

SCardamon 04-30-2012 06:29 AM

And it was directly after installing Lux V3s. This issue was not related to the V3s either, the problem was my battery entirely.
